云安全编程的核心在于对语言、函数与变量的合理使用和管理。选择合适的编程语言是构建安全系统的首要步骤,不同的语言在安全性方面有各自的特点。例如,静态类型语言如Java和C#提供了更强的类型检查,有助于减少运行时错误。
函数的设计和使用同样需要关注安全性。避免使用不安全的函数或库,确保所有输入都经过验证和过滤。函数应遵循最小权限原则,只访问必要的资源,以降低潜在攻击面。
变量的管理在云环境中尤为重要。敏感信息如密码、API密钥等不应硬编码在代码中,而应通过环境变量或安全配置管理工具进行存储和传递。•变量的作用域应尽可能缩小,以减少意外泄露的风险。

AI辅助设计图,仅供参考
安全策略还应包括对代码的持续审查和更新。定期进行代码审计和漏洞扫描,可以及时发现并修复潜在的安全问题。同时,采用自动化工具来检测代码中的安全缺陷,能显著提升开发效率和系统安全性。
在云环境中,开发者还需关注数据加密和访问控制。无论是传输中的数据还是存储的数据,都应采用强加密算法进行保护。同时,严格限制用户和系统的访问权限,防止未授权操作。